Kali linuxot használok. Az összes eszközt és szolgáltatást frissítettem az apt-get update és az apt-get upgrade eszközökkel. Az aircrack-ng-t használtam a wlan-hálózat penteszteléséhez. Bármely eszközt le akartam törölni a mobil hotspotomról az aireplay-ng használatával. A szintaxis helyes volt és futni kezdett, de egyetlen eszközt sem választanak le a mobil hotspotomról. A airmon-ng start wlan0
elemet használtam a wlan elindításához az aircrack-ng számára. Ezután airodump-ng wlan0mon
felsorolni a közelében lévő összes hálózatot. A airodump-ng -c [channel of router] --bssid [bssid of router] wlan0mon
elemet használtam az útválasztóhoz csatlakoztatott eszközök részleteinek bemutatásához. Ezután a aireplay-ng --deauth 0 60 -a [bssid of router] wlan0mon
az útválasztóhoz csatlakoztatott összes eszköz leválasztásához. Ugyanezt a sort 60 alkalommal megismételte: “DeAuth küldése sugárzáshoz – – BSSID [router bssid]”, de még egyetlen eszközt sem kapcsoltak le a hotspotról. Még egy adott eszköz űrlapú útválasztót is megpróbált megszüntetni a következővel: aireplay-ng --deauth 0 60 -a [bssid of router] -c [mac address of device] wlan0mon
, de ugyanaz az eset megismétlődött, mint fent. Bármilyen segítséget értékelni fogunk:>)
Megjegyzések
- Az eszközök általában hajlamosak azonnal újra hitelesíteni. A deauthentication célja az újbóli hitelesítés kézfogásának meghallgatása, amely feltörhető.
- Miért van " 0 60 " deauth után? Mindkét argumentumnak ' nincs értelme. A " 0 " szolgáltatást adod a deauth-nak, ami azt jelenti, hogy folyamatosan küldesz, nem pedig " 60 ".
- @Nomad Akkor hogyan ellenőrizhetnénk, hogy a got de hitelesítették-e … mert amikor a barátaim ezt megpróbálták a laptopján, egyértelmű eredmény, amely azt mutatja, hogy a csatlakoztatott eszközök nulla értékre kerültek.
- @Nomad még azt is igazoltam, hogy a vezeték nélküli kártyám képes-e vezeték nélküli injekcióra vagy sem! Az eredmények pozitívak voltak.
- @ multithr3at3d még csak ' 0 ' -t is kipróbáltam, de ez nem történt meg id = “b0656b8d98″>
nem javít.!
Válasz
Először is a parancs így kezdődik: aireplay-ng --deauth 60
vagy aireplay-ng -0 60
60 csomag esetén, vagy folyamatosan küldhető (DoS) aireplay-ng --deauth 0
vagy aireplay-ng -0 0
. Egyébként, ha lát egy kimenetet, az azt jelenti, hogy jól írta be.
Másodszor, megpróbálta már az alapvető hibaelhárítást?
Miért nem működik a hitelesítés?
Több oka lehet, és egy vagy több hatással lehet rád:
Fizikailag túl messze van a klienstől. Elegendő átviteli teljesítményre van szükséged ahhoz, hogy a csomagok elérhessék és meghallgassák az ügyfeleket . Ha teljes csomagrögzítést végez, akkor az ügyfélnek küldött minden csomagnak „ack” csomagot kell visszakapnia. Ez azt jelenti, hogy az ügyfél meghallotta a csomagot. Ha nincs „ack”, akkor valószínűleg nem kapta meg a csomagot.
A vezeték nélküli kártyák bizonyos üzemmódokban működnek, például b, g, n és így tovább. Ha a kártyád más módban van, akkor az ügyfélkártya jó eséllyel nem tudja az ügyfél megfelelően fogadni az átvitelt . Az előző tételben ellenőrizheti, hogy az ügyfél megkapta-e a csomagot.
Egyes ügyfelek figyelmen kívül hagyják a sugárzási hitelesítéseket. Ebben az esetben el kell küldenie egy hitelesítést az adott ügyfél számára. (látom, hogy ezt már kipróbáltad, egyes AP-knak van egy olyan védelme, hogy ha nem vagy " hitelesítve ", akkor egy véletlenszerű elemet le fog ejteni / ismeretlen forrás nyilvánvaló okokból, ezért mindig próbáld meg hozzáadni a -c [target_mac] jelzőt)
Előfordulhat, hogy az ügyfelek túl gyorsan csatlakoznak ahhoz, hogy láthasd, hogy megszakadt a kapcsolat. Ha teljes csomagrögzítést végez, megkeresheti az újracsatlakozási csomagokat a rögzítésben a hitelesítés megerősítéséhez működött. (Megnyitotta a csomagrögzítést?)
Kérjük, próbálja ki mindezt, és ossza meg, mit akart elérni, mit próbált, mit hol a bemenetek a második kimenet.
Válasz
Úgy gondolom, hogy az történik, hogy a deauth csomagokat sikeresen elküldtük az útválasztónak és az eszközöknek sikeresen lekapcsolódnak, de mivel az eszközök általában automatikusan csatlakoznak az AP-hez, nem veszel észre semmit.Próbáljon meg végtelen számú deauth-t küldeni, amelyek úgy tesznek, mintha az AP-ből érkeznének, és ellenőrizze, hogy a hozzá kapcsolt ügyfelek nem tudnak-e hozzáférni az internethez, vagy jelentősen lassabban. Erre a parancs a következő:
aireplay-ng -0 0 -a [bssid] [interfész]
Ez az összes AP-hez csatlakozó kliensnek visszavonja a csomagokat, a csomagok megjelennek hogy a hozzáférési ponttól származzon, így elakarta a WiFi hálózatot minden eszközhöz. A -c segítségével megadhatja, hogy mely eszközök. Ezt ellenőrizheti, ha megnézi, hogy a WiFi hálózat elakadt-e és az eszközök nem tudnak csatlakozni az internethez. Ha ez a helyzet, akkor gratulálok! A deauth csomagok küldése sikeres volt.
Megpróbálhatja megszerezni a WPA2 kézfogást is, miután hitelesítette az útválasztóhoz csatlakoztatott ügyfeleket annak ellenőrzéséhez. Ha sikeresen elmenti a kézfogást egy fájlba, akkor a deauth csomagok működnek.
Megjegyzések
- Ne feledje, hogy bár lehetséges szépségeket küldeni a az AP hatással, a aireplay-ng nem ezt teszi. Ehelyett minden ügyfélnek elküldi a sugárzás megszüntetését, amely a jelek szerint az AP-ből származik.
- Sajnáljuk! Haven ' egy ideje nem végzett semmilyen WiFi-feltörést. Szerkeszti a kérdésemet ennek kijavítására.